Job DescriptionRole - DevOps Engineer
Working Model - Remote Canada
Employment Type - Fulltime Employee
Job Overview:
- Minimum 4-6 years of experience in DevOps.
- Design and develop Terraform modules and Python-based automation to deploy Datadog integrations, monitors, dashboards, and data pipelines.
- Collaborate with Cloud Engineering, Product, and Operations teams to codify observability patterns and build reusable frameworks that accelerate delivery.
- Contribute to the evolution of Observability Service Offerings by creating maintainable, modular, and version-controlled IaC solutions.
- Support internal enablement efforts through documentation, knowledge transfer, and the creation of lightweight demo environments.
- Integrate IaC workflows into Git-based CI/CD pipelines (e.g., GitHub Actions).
- Maintain a consistent development cadence focused on quality, scalability, and reusability.
Must have Skills:
Terraform (Strong), Metasonic,Datadog

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ene
Key Facts About Colorado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
-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
-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
